From: Randy Dunlap <rdunlap@xenotime.net>
hardirq.h uses preempt_count() from preempt.h
Signed-off-by: Randy Dunlap <rdunlap@xenotime.net> ---
include/linux/hardirq.h | 1 + 1 files changed, 1 insertion(+)
diff -Naurp linux-2613-rc2/include/linux/hardirq.h~hardirq-uses-preempt linux-2613-rc2/include/linux/hardirq.h --- linux-2613-rc2/include/linux/hardirq.h~hardirq-uses-preempt 2005-06-17 12:48:29.000000000 -0700 +++ linux-2613-rc2/include/linux/hardirq.h 2005-07-10 16:18:39.000000000 -0700 @@ -2,6 +2,7 @@ #define LINUX_HARDIRQ_H #include <linux/config.h> +#include <linux/preempt.h> #include <linux/smp_lock.h> #include <asm/hardirq.h> #include <asm/system.h>
